Try a lighter gauge of strings, or better yet, go for the Optimum String Tension. I noticed that when my Pet was strung with 10's it felt TIGHT, while all my other guitars felt LOOSE. I have since switched to a custom set of strings, sort of light top heavy bottom, but with increase in tension from high to low, and I find I am using way less energy to play. I fatigue less, my right hand picking has improved, and I find my speed has increased.
